def OnGetItemImage(self, item):
     pathname = self.item_index_map[item]
     status, _ = self.item_data_map[self.item_index_map[item]]
     if utils.is_pathname_encrypted(pathname):
         return self.encrypted_pathname_status_icon[status]
     else:
         return self.pathname_status_icon[status]
 def OnGetItemImage(self, item):
     if len(self.item_index_map) <= item:
         return None
     pathname = self.item_index_map[item]
     status, _ = self.item_data_map[self.item_index_map[item]]
     if pathname == AND_MORE_KEY:
         return self._and_more_img
     if utils.is_pathname_encrypted(pathname):
         return self.encrypted_pathname_status_icon[status]
     else:
         return self.pathname_status_icon[status]
Exemple #3
0
 def OnGetItemImage(self, item):
     if len(self.item_index_map) <= item:
         return None
     pathname = self.item_index_map[item]
     status, _ = self.item_data_map[self.item_index_map[item]]
     if pathname == AND_MORE_KEY:
         return self._and_more_img
     if utils.is_pathname_encrypted(pathname):
         return self.encrypted_pathname_status_icon[status]
     else:
         return self.pathname_status_icon[status]